What companies run services between Sarpsborg, Norway and Risør, Norway?

You can take a train from Sarpsborg stasjon to Risørhuset via Oslo S, Vegårshei stasjon, and Vegårshei stasjon in around 7h 11m. Alternatively, you can take a bus from Sarpsborg Lekevollkrysset E6 to Risørhuset via Oslo bussterminal and Vinterkjær in around 5h 53m.
